Performs professional land surveying for prime contractors on Butte County bridge replacement projects. Conducts topographic and boundary surveying to create digital base maps of the Westbound Skyway Bridge site. Uses GPS, Total Stations, and CAD software in compliance with Caltrans Standard Plans and Specifications. Requires a Professional Land Surveyor (PLS) license. Delivers base mapping and survey files.

The NASA Shared Services Center has issued Request for Quotation 80NSSC26940581Q for Land and Property Analysis, a small business set-aside procurement. The contract requires specialized consulting services to evaluate land and existing infrastructure at the Ames Research Center in California to determine the feasibility of data center development through an Enhanced Use Lease. The selected contractor will be responsible for conducting site assessments on three to four potential parcels, evaluating marketability and investment viability, maintaining a data room, and facilitating due diligence. Key deliverables include a comprehensive feasibility report and a sample development schedule, with a performance period of 90 days from the effective date of the order. This is a firm-fixed-price procurement awarded to the lowest price technically acceptable offeror. Interested small businesses must be registered in the System for Award Management and must submit quotes via email to the designated point of contact, ensuring the RFQ number is included in the subject line. Proposals must include two points of contact and remain valid for 30 days. The contract incorporates strict requirements regarding U.S. export control laws, including ITAR and EAR compliance, as well as provisions for personal identity verification and the handling of sensitive information. All deliveries are to be made FOB Destination.

Butte County Public Works is soliciting proposals for comprehensive architecture, engineering, and construction support services for the Westbound Skyway Bridge Replacement Project in Oroville, California. The scope of work involves the replacement of the existing structure with a 222-foot-long multi-span prestressed cast-in-place concrete box girder bridge, including 400 feet of approach roadway reconstruction, a temporary traffic detour, and the removal of the old bridge. Services required span from preliminary engineering and environmental clearance through final Plans, Specifications, and Estimates, as well as geotechnical engineering, hydrology, utility coordination, and construction support. All work must comply with FHWA, Caltrans, AASHTO, and local agency standards. The selection process is a two-level review focusing on qualifications, project approach, technical ability, and familiarity with state and federal procedures. The successful firm will be awarded a contract using a Cost-Plus-Fixed-Fee or Lump Sum compensation model, with specific assignments managed via Task Orders. Proposals are due by September 29, 2026, and must include a separate, password-protected electronic cost proposal. The project is funded by federal Highway Bridge Program funds and requires strict adherence to Davis-Bacon wage requirements, Title VI non-discrimination regulations, and DIR registration. Consultants must also maintain a rigorous internal Quality Assurance and Quality Control program throughout the project duration.
